Output d66430f5f693e5c8480078d881da68d36f3e0c35ee2a3f016956ffbf1ba068e4:1

value
33400000
script pubkey
OP_0 OP_PUSHBYTES_32 6bb465ad4f279fafbbeb2adf4e06886bbbd36ec5246260251970ae29c15dbd1b
address
bc1qdw6xtt20y706lwlt9t05up5gdwaaxmk9y33xqfgewzhzns2ah5ds0wwnq7
transaction
d66430f5f693e5c8480078d881da68d36f3e0c35ee2a3f016956ffbf1ba068e4
confirmations
267344
spent
true